Background and Introduction The Annual Report of the National Human Rights Commission of Thailand (NHRCT), in the fiscal year 2019 presents all work carried out during 1st October 2018 to 30th September 2019. This report is compiled and concluded upon duties and powers under the Organic Act on National Human Rights Commission, B.E. 2560 (2017) (2017 Organic Act on the NHRCT), Article 45 whereas the NHRCT is mandated to make and present its annual report to the Cabinet and the Parliament within a duration of one hundred and eighty days counted from the end of fiscal year. Within the annual report, the NHRCT, at least, is requested to summarize work carried out with problems, shortcomings and obstacles together with recommendations for further undertakings and make public accessible. 2. Summary of Performance The outputs and outcomes carried out by the NHRCT would be in line with their duties and powers entrusted under Constitution of the Kingdom of Thailand, B.E. 2560 (2017), Section 247; and the Organic Act on National Human Rights Commission, B.E. 2560 (2017), Articles 45 and 27, with responding to the NHRCT’s Strategic Plan, B.E. 2560 - 2565 (20172022). This annual report presents outputs and outcomes delivered by the NHRCT within 7 duties and powers as follows: 2.1 The complaint handlings with investigation and fact-finding conducted with reports and recommendations made towards human rights violation and dispute resettlement; 2.2 The making of human rights assessment report of a country; 2.3 The making of policy recommendations or guidance towards human rights promotion and protection; 2.4 The strengthening with empowerment and capacity-building to all sectors with human rights awareness raised; 2.5 The enhancement of human rights knowledge through human rights education and researches conducted with knowledge transferred; 2.6 The supporting of collaboration and linkages with efforts made to international human rights communities; 2.7 The strengthening and development with institutionalization of their office;
